#login
	{
	width : 80px;
	font-size: 10px; 
	border-style : inset;
	border-width : 1px;
	background-color : #EEEEEE;
	}

#password
	{
	width : 80px;
	font-size: 10px; 
	border-style : inset;
	border-width : 1px;
	background-color : #EEEEEE;
	}

#recherche
	{
	width : 80px;
	font-size: 10px; 
	border-style : inset;
	border-width : 1px;
	background-color : #EEEEEE;
	}

textarea
	{
	width : 400px;
	height : 300px;
	border-style : inset;
	border-width : 1px;
	background-color : #EEEEEE;
	}

input
	{
	border-style : inset;
	border-width : 1px;
	background-color : #EEEEEE;
	}

p
	{
	color : #373796;
	font-family: Georgia, "Times New Roman", Times, serif;
	text-indent : 15px;
	padding : 2px;
	}

td p
	{
	color : #373796;
	font-family: Georgia, "Times New Roman", Times, serif;
	text-indent : 0px;
	border : 0px;
	padding : 0px;
	}

img
	{
	border-width :0px;
	}

A:link   
	{
	color: #FF7800;
	font-style: normal; 
	text-decoration: none;
	}
	
A:visited    
	{ 
	color: #FF7800;
	font-style: normal; 
	text-decoration: none;
	}

A:active    
	{ 
	color: #FF7800;
	font-style: normal; 
	text-decoration: none;
	}

A:hover    
	{ 
	color: #FF7800;
	font-style: normal; 
	text-decoration: underline;
	}

.menu li p
	{
	color: black;
	font-size: 13px; 
	font-family: Arial,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; 
	text-indent : 0px;
	border : 0px;
	padding : 0px;
	}

.menu li li p
	{
	color: black;
	font-size: 13px; 
	font-family: Georgia, "Times New Roman", Times, serif;
	font-style: normal; 
	text-decoration: none;
	text-indent : 0px;
	}

.menu A:link
	{
	color: black;
	font-size: 13px; 
	font-family: Arial,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; 
	font-style: normal; 
	text-decoration: none;
	}
	
.menu A:visited    
	{ 
	color: black;
	font-size: 13px; 
	font-family: Arial,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; 
	font-style: normal; 
	text-decoration: none;
	}

.menu A:active    
	{ 
	color: black;
	font-size: 13px; 
	font-family: Arial,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; 
	font-style: normal; 
	text-decoration: none;
	}

.menu A:hover    
	{ 
	color: black;
	font-size: 13px; 
	font-family: Arial,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; 
	font-style: normal; 
	text-decoration: underline;
	}
.menu ul A:link
	{
	color: black;
	font-size: 13px; 
	font-family: Georgia, "Times New Roman", Times, serif;
	font-style: normal; 
	text-decoration: none;
	}
	
.menu ul A:visited    
	{ 
	color: black;
	font-size: 13px; 
	font-family: Georgia, "Times New Roman", Times, serif;
	font-style: normal; 
	text-decoration: none;
	}

.menu ul A:active    
	{ 
	color: green;
	font-size: 13px; 
	font-family: Georgia, "Times New Roman", Times, serif;
	font-style: normal; 
	text-decoration: none;
	}

.menu ul A:hover    
	{ 
	color: black;
	font-size: 13px; 
	font-family: Georgia, "Times New Roman", Times, serif;
	font-style: normal; 
	text-decoration: underline;
	}

ul
	{
	margin : 6px;
	padding : 6px;
	list-style-image :url('gal/mep/puces3.gif');
	font-weight: 500;
	}

 ul ul
	{
	list-style-image :url('gal/mep/puces.gif');
	}

 ul ul ul
	{
	list-style-image :url('gal/mep/puces2.gif');
	}

ul.menu
	{
	margin : 8px;
	padding : 8px;
	list-style-position : outside;
	list-style-type : circle;
	list-style:none;
	list-style-image : none;
	font-weight: 700; 
	}

.rech span
	{
	color : red;
	text-decoration : underline;
	background-color:yellow;
	}

.rech
	{
	border : 1px #FF7800 dashed;
	padding : 8px;
	background-color : #eee7d8;;
	}

.client
	{
	width : 100%;
	height : 100%;
	border-width : 1px;
	border-color : #FF7800;
	border-style : dashed;
	padding : 8px;
	}

.maj
	{
	width:100%;
	font-size:0.7em;
	color:#aaaaaa;
	text-align:right;
	}

/* mise en forme des balises */

.titre
	{
	display:block;
	font-family: Arial,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; 
	font-weight:700;
	border : 0px;
	border-bottom : 1px  #bbbbbb dashed;
	}

.bordures
	{
	display:block;
	background-color : #ded7c8;
	border:1px #fc7702 solid;
	}

.float_right
	{
	display:block;
	float:right;
	width:auto;
	text-align:right;
	}

.float_left
	{
	display:block;
	float:left;
	width:auto;
	text-align:left;
	}

.right
	{
	display:block;
	width:100%;
	text-align:right;
	}

.left
	{
	display:block;
	width:100%;
	text-align:left;
	}

.Courier
	{
	font-family:"Courier New", Courier, Monaco, monospace;
	}

.Times
	{
	font-family:"Times New Roman", Times, serif, Georgia;
	}

.Georgia
	{
	font-family:Georgia, "Times New Roman", Times, serif;
	}

.Arial
	{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	}

.Helvetica
	{
	font-family:Helvetica, Geneva, Arial, SunSans-Regular, sans-serif;
	}

.Trebuchet
	{
	font-family:"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	}

.Verdana
	{
	font-family:Arial, Helvetica, Verdana, sans-serif;
	}

.Comic
	{
	font-family:"Comic Sans MS", cursive, "Zapf Chancery";
	}

/* mise en forme des options */

li.navigation
	{
	list-style:none;
	text-align:right;
	}

.date
	{
	font-family: Arial, Helvetica, Geneva, Arial, SunSans-Regular, sans-serif;
	font-size:0.7em;
	color:#aaaaaa;
	}

.nom
	{
	font-style: italic; 
	text-decoration: none;
	}

.nom2
	{
	color: #FF7800;
	font-style: italic; 
	text-decoration: none;
	}

#main_page #connectes
	{
	text-align:center;
	border:1px #FF7800 solid;
	background-color:#F7F0E1;
	}

#main_page #info_chat
	{
	float:right;
	width:17%;
	height:300px;
	text-align:left;
	font-size:0.7em;
	color:#aaaaaa;
	overflow:auto;
	border:1px #FF7800 dotted;
	background-color:#F7F0E1;
	}

#main_page #messages
	{
	width:80%;
	height:300px;
	text-align:left;
	overflow:auto; 
	border:1px #FF7800 solid;
	background-color:#F7F0E1;
	}

#main_page #formulaire
	{
	text-align:center;
	border:1px #FF7800 solid;
	background-color:#F7F0E1;
	}